Rising imports of competitively priced products have been a longstanding challenge for South Africa’s poultry producers.

Sources for international information include: Brazil and the USA are the two biggest exporters of chicken, together accounting for nearly 60% of global chicken exports ( USDA, 2021). The biggest consumers of chicken meat are the USA, Brazil and the EU. The biggest chicken meat producing countries are the USA, Brazil, China, and the EU.
